“Best that we saw in the area ...”
4 of 5 stars Reviewed 13 June 2010
2
people found this review helpful

We booked a room at the Garfield in based on website searches, and we were very happy with the choice--it was nicer than anything else we saw in the area, and it was very clean. The building was lovely and interesting, and the room was more than comfortable. We also decided to dine at the inn, which was well worth it--they had a cod dinner on special for half the price of other dinner plates, and it was delicious.
One drawback--the rates are apparently high for the Michigan thumb, though for us they were moderate, especially compared with the rates of similar rooms on the Lake Michigan side, where we usually stay. Moreover the Garfield does not have the "two-night stay required on the weekend" that B&Bs in Petoskey, Saugatuck, and other western Michigan coastal towns have in high season, and we really enjoyed our one-night stay.

“Overpriced, Cold Empty Feeling”
2 of 5 stars Reviewed 28 October 2008
1
person found this review helpful

We stopped at the Garfield Inn to consider staying overnight Oct 24th which I would consider off season. We stood in the bar area 5 minutes before someone showed up to greet us. The rooms are nice enough but only 2 have true private baths, one room you have to walk through the hallway to access your private bath. The third floor rooms all share a bath. The Garfield Room was priced at $185 and the other rooms were $145. I consider this outrageous for off-season the last week of October. We politely left and never returned. There is a wonderful B&B right across the street called Lake Street Manor that offers comparable rooms at half the price and offered us off-season rates. We stayed in the Wedding Ring Suite with private bath, shared fireplace & hot tub and a wonderful homemade continental breakfast for $60. Come on, how can there be such a disparity? Needless to say the Garfield Inn stayed empty that night. You would think the owner would lower the rates to sell the rooms instead of letting them sit empty to earn nothing.
